How L-Citrulline Works in Your Pre-Workout

L-Citrulline is a non-essential alpha-amino acid found naturally in the body and in foods like watermelon, cucumbers, and squash. In sports nutrition, it has become a primary amino acid used to support nitric oxide production and has largely replaced L-Arginine in many well-formulated pre-workouts over the past decade.

This shift comes from how each amino acid behaves in the body. L-Arginine is the direct substrate for nitric oxide synthase (NOS) enzymes, but oral L-Arginine undergoes substantial first-pass metabolism by arginase enzymes in the gut and liver, which limits the amount reaching systemic circulation. Meta-analytic reviews confirm L-Citrulline is approximately twice as potent as L-Arginine for raising plasma arginine levels due to lower first-pass metabolism (Romero et al., 2019). L-Citrulline bypasses that first-pass breakdown, is absorbed intact in the small intestine with approximately 97% bioavailability, and is converted to L-Arginine primarily in the kidneys via argininosuccinate synthase and argininosuccinate lyase. Peak plasma concentrations occur about one hour after ingestion.

This process supports a more sustained elevation of plasma L-Arginine and downstream nitric oxide production.1 A study of healthy young men found that 7 days of 6 g/day L-Citrulline supplementation supported exercise tolerance and total work completed during severe-intensity cycling, whereas equivalent L-Arginine dosing did not, despite both raising blood arginine levels (Bailey et al., J Appl Physiol, 2015). Higher plasma L-Arginine supports nitric oxide synthesis, which in turn supports vasodilation and blood flow to active muscle tissue, delivering oxygen, glucose, and other metabolic substrates during training.*1

L-Citrulline also plays a role in the urea cycle, supporting ammonia clearance during intense exercise.1 Ammonia accumulation is implicated in central fatigue, so this pathway has relevance for endurance and recovery support.* When L-Citrulline is combined with malic acid to form Citrulline Malate, typically in a 2:1 ratio, the malate component, a Krebs Cycle intermediate, is theorized to support oxidative ATP production alongside the vasodilatory effects of the citrulline fraction.*1

Choosing Between Powders, Capsules, and Pre-Workouts

Understanding how L-Citrulline behaves in the body sets the stage for choosing the right delivery format. L-Citrulline is sold in three primary formats: pure L-Citrulline powder, capsules, and multi-ingredient pre-workout formulas. Each format has practical trade-offs to weigh before you buy.

Pure L-Citrulline powder delivers 100% of the stated dose as the active amino acid. Pure L-Citrulline delivers 100% of the stated dose as the active amino acid, unlike Citrulline Malate where the headline weight includes malic acid. This structure makes dosing math straightforward and allows flexible stacking with other ingredients.

Citrulline Malate is a compound of L-Citrulline and malic acid, typically in a 2:1 ratio by weight. Commercial L-Citrulline Malate is only 56.6% citrulline by weight, meaning an 8 g dose of Citrulline Malate delivers approximately 4.5 g of actual L-Citrulline. A product listing 3 g of Citrulline Malate on the label provides only approximately 1.7 g of actual L-Citrulline, which sits well below the doses studied for performance support.

For pre-workout use, the most common research-backed protocol is 6 to 8 g of Citrulline Malate or 3 to 6 g of pure L-Citrulline taken approximately one hour before training. Absorption support agents like Astragin® appear in some formulas and are studied to support citrulline bioavailability, which matters when you pay for a disclosed gram amount and want it to reach circulation.*1

Capsule formats offer convenience and exact dosing without mixing, though they usually require multiple capsules to reach performance-relevant doses. Multi-ingredient pre-workouts combine citrulline with energy, focus, and endurance ingredients in a single serving, which suits lifters who prefer a complete formula rather than separate components.

How to Use L-Citrulline and What to Expect

Timing your dose around training helps you match L-Citrulline’s peak levels to your workout. Because peak plasma citrulline and arginine concentrations occur about one hour after ingestion, taking L-Citrulline 30 to 60 minutes before training aligns with this pharmacokinetic window.

Daily use versus workout-only use depends on your goals. For performance support, pre-workout dosing on training days is the most studied protocol. For broader cardiovascular function support in healthy adults, some research uses daily divided doses of 3 to 6 g of pure L-Citrulline.* Individual response varies based on training status, diet, and baseline nitric oxide levels, so results differ between users.

Stacking strategies matter for advanced lifters. L-Citrulline pairs with ingredients like Nitrosigine® (a patented arginine silicate) and glycerol-based compounds to support nitric oxide and cellular hydration through multiple pathways.* Astragin® is studied to support citrulline absorption when included in the same formula.* These combinations appear more often in advanced-tier formulas than in entry-level pre-workouts.

Realistic expectations keep results in perspective. L-Citrulline supports blood flow, muscle pump, endurance, and recovery from intense training.*1 It is not a stimulant and does not directly support energy in the way caffeine does. The pump it supports signals nutrient delivery to working muscle, not just an aesthetic effect. Some users notice effects within a single session at adequate doses, while others need consistent use over several days to gauge the full response.

Safety Guidelines and How to Compare Brands

L-Citrulline is generally well-tolerated at doses studied for performance support. Clinical research has not identified a toxic dose threshold for L-Citrulline in healthy adults, with oral supplementation up to 15 grams reported without adverse events (Breuillard et al., Amino Acids 2015). Mild gastrointestinal discomfort, including nausea or bloating, can occur at very high single doses, and mild gastrointestinal discomfort including bloating and diarrhea can occur specifically at doses above 6 g/day in some individuals. Headaches appear rarely and are attributed to vasodilatory effects in sensitive individuals.

People taking blood pressure medications, nitrates, or other vasodilators should talk with a healthcare provider before using L-Citrulline, because additive vasodilatory effects are possible. The same guidance applies to individuals with kidney conditions, those who are pregnant or breastfeeding, and anyone scheduled for surgery within two weeks. Always consult your healthcare provider if any of these situations apply to you.

Several criteria help you compare brands objectively. First, exact gram disclosure: the label should state the precise amount of L-Citrulline or Citrulline Malate per serving, not hide it inside a proprietary blend. Second, citrulline form: pure L-Citrulline and Citrulline Malate (2:1) have different actual citrulline content per gram, so the form matters when you calculate the real dose. Third, absorption support: inclusion of agents like Astragin® is a useful differentiator. Fourth, manufacturing standards: products made in GMP-certified facilities meet established quality and consistency benchmarks. Fifth, third-party testing or certification adds an additional layer of verification beyond manufacturer claims.

Frequently Asked Questions

How long does it take to notice effects from L-Citrulline?

For acute pre-workout use, L-Citrulline reaches peak plasma concentrations roughly one hour after ingestion, which explains the 30 to 60 minute pre-training window. Some users notice a difference in muscle pump and blood flow support within a single session at adequate doses. Others find that consistent daily use over several days produces a more noticeable response, as plasma arginine levels stabilize at a higher baseline. Individual response varies based on training status, diet, and baseline nitric oxide levels, so there is no universal onset timeline.

Should L-Citrulline be taken every day or only before workouts?

Both patterns appear in the research. For acute training performance support, pre-workout dosing on training days is the most studied protocol, typically 6 to 8 g of Citrulline Malate or 3 to 6 g of pure L-Citrulline taken before exercise. For broader daily use targeting cardiovascular function support in healthy adults, some research uses divided daily doses of 3 to 6 g of pure L-Citrulline regardless of training schedule. If your primary goal is training performance, pre-workout dosing on training days is the most practical approach. If you train frequently and want consistent plasma arginine support, daily use is a reasonable option at the doses described above.

What is the difference between pure L-Citrulline and Citrulline Malate?

Pure L-Citrulline is 100% L-Citrulline by weight, so every gram on the label is the active amino acid. Citrulline Malate is a compound of L-Citrulline and malic acid, typically in a 2:1 ratio by weight, meaning only about two-thirds of the labeled weight is actual L-Citrulline. A 6 g serving of Citrulline Malate (2:1) delivers roughly 3.4 g of L-Citrulline. The malic acid component is a Krebs Cycle intermediate theorized to support aerobic energy production alongside the citrulline’s nitric oxide support role. Pure L-Citrulline is preferred when the goal is maximizing the citrulline dose per gram of product, while Citrulline Malate is used when the dual support of nitric oxide production and energy metabolism is the target. Neither form is universally superior; the choice depends on training goals and the total dose of actual L-Citrulline delivered per serving.

When is it appropriate to consult a healthcare provider before using L-Citrulline?

Consulting a healthcare provider is appropriate before using L-Citrulline if you take blood pressure medications, nitrates, or phosphodiesterase-5 inhibitors, because L-Citrulline’s vasodilatory effects may combine with these medications and cause an excessive drop in blood pressure. The same caution applies if you have a kidney condition, significant liver disease, or naturally low blood pressure. Pregnant or breastfeeding individuals should avoid L-Citrulline supplementation or consult a healthcare provider, as safety data for these populations is limited. If you have surgery scheduled within two weeks, discontinue L-Citrulline and follow your healthcare provider’s guidance. When in doubt, a brief conversation with your doctor before starting any new supplement remains the safest approach.
